I have a vr 3.8 v6 in my hilux and was wandering if anyone has installed a oil cooler for power steering?? any pics would be appricated.. Was out 4wheelin last weekend allday and noticed it got really hot.. Thanks Mark.
Posted: Fri Nov 09, 2007 11:04 am
by lay80n
Commodores do run a simple loop cooler from the factory, but IMHO this would not be that effective for low speed (low airflow) high load applications like what is more likley to be found in a 4wd situation. A small cooler simillar to a auto cooler would a good option i think. This would also increase the volume of the system too.

Thanks Layto, yeah thats what I was thinking cause My Brother has a spare auto cooler he does not need.Do you think it would be ok to plumb up on the return hose ( low pressure line) ??? then I could mount the cooler infront of my radiator..should make a differance if not I could also put a small fan on it..

I mounted a small trans cooler on my power steering return line, cutting into the factory 'loop' that runs on the crossmember.
One side is really hot, and the other side is only warm, so it's doing its job.
The fluid is also not going brown and smelling funny anymore
